Chemistry and Safety: Li-ion Inside the 18650 Format

Here's how they compare:

ChemistryCharacteristicsUse Case
ICR (LiCoO₂)High energy density, moderate safetyConsumer electronics
IMR (LiMn₂O₄)High discharge rate, thermally stablePower tools, robotics
INR (LiNiMnCo)Balanced performance, safe under loadEV modules, medical devices


Technical Specifications at a Glance

ParameterTypical Range
Nominal Voltage3.7V
Capacity2000mAh – 3500mAh
Charging Voltage4.2V (max)
Standard Discharge2A–10A (model dependent)
Operating Temp Range-20°C to +60°C
Cell DimensionsØ18.3mm x 65mm
Recharge Cycles500–1000 (80% capacity retention)
These cells can be configured with flat top or button top terminals, depending on assembly or device requirements.


Key Considerations for Commercial Procurement

For companies sourcing 18650 rechargeable battery 3.7V at scale, it is critical to:

  1. Verify supplier consistency: Choose Tier 1 or certified OEM manufacturers

  2. Consider protected vs unprotected versions: For applications where integrated overcurrent, overcharge, and short circuit protection is required

  3. Evaluate cell matching for packs: Especially when building multi-cell battery packs for consistent performance

  4. Avoid gray-market or relabeled cells: These often come with misleading specs and safety risks
